MySQL如何改IP地址

1. 概述

在某些情况下,我们可能需要修改MySQL服务器的IP地址。这可能是因为服务器迁移、网络配置更改或其他原因导致需要更改IP地址。本文将介绍如何修改MySQL服务器的IP地址。

2. 修改MySQL配置文件

2.1 查找配置文件

首先,我们需要找到MySQL的配置文件。MySQL的配置文件通常被命名为my.cnf,它位于MySQL安装目录的etc目录下。可以使用以下命令来查找配置文件的位置:

$ mysql --help | grep "Default options"

2.2 备份配置文件

在修改配置文件之前,我们强烈建议先备份原始配置文件,以防止出现意外。可以使用以下命令备份配置文件:

$ cp /path/to/my.cnf /path/to/my.cnf.bak

2.3 修改配置文件

使用文本编辑器打开配置文件,并查找以下配置项:

bind-address = 127.0.0.1

127.0.0.1替换为新的IP地址。例如,如果要将IP地址更改为192.168.0.100,则将配置项修改为:

bind-address = 192.168.0.100

保存并关闭配置文件。

3. 重启MySQL服务器

完成配置文件的修改后,我们需要重新启动MySQL服务器以使更改生效。可以使用以下命令来重启MySQL服务器:

$ systemctl restart mysql

4. 验证IP地址修改

为了验证IP地址是否已成功修改,可以使用以下命令来连接到MySQL服务器:

$ mysql -h <new_ip_address> -u <username> -p

其中,<new_ip_address>是新的IP地址,<username>是MySQL用户的用户名。

如果连接成功,说明IP地址已成功修改。可以通过执行以下命令来验证MySQL服务器的IP地址:

mysql> SELECT @@bind_address;

将返回新的IP地址。

总结

通过修改MySQL的配置文件并重新启动服务器,我们可以轻松地修改MySQL服务器的IP地址。确保备份原始配置文件,并在修改前仔细检查配置文件,以避免错误。完成修改后,使用连接命令来验证新的IP地址是否已成功应用。


[markdown]

附录

甘特图

gantt
    dateFormat  YYYY-MM-DD
    title MySQL IP地址修改甘特图

    section 修改配置文件
    查找配置文件           :done,    des1, 2022-12-01, 2022-12-02
    备份配置文件           :done,    des2, 2022-12-02, 2022-12-03
    修改配置文件           :done,    des3, 2022-12-03, 2022-12-04

    section 重启MySQL服务器
    重启MySQL服务器        :done,    des4, 2022-12-04, 2022-12-05

    section 验证IP地址修改
    连接到MySQL服务器      :done,    des5, 2022-12-05, 2022-12-06
    验证IP地址             :done,    des6, 2022-12-06, 2022-12-07

旅行图

journey
    title MySQL IP地址修改旅行图

    section 开始
    查找配置文件

    section 修改配置文件
    备份配置文件
    修改配置文件

    section 重启MySQL服务器
    重启MySQL服务器

    section 验证IP地址修改
    连接到MySQL服务器
    验证IP地址

    section 结束
    完成修改

[/markdown]